几种新型主动声呐发射信号性能分析研究  被引量:7

Performance analysis and research of several new active sonar signals

摘  要:主动声呐信号波形在主动声呐系统设计中占有十分重要的地位,声呐信号波形不仅决定了信号接收的处理方法,还直接决定了系统的时频分辨力、抗混响能力、目标跟踪等各方面性能。本文利用信号的模糊度函数和Q函数,研究了时下热点波形,包括梳状谱信号(SFM/PTFM)和雷达中研究相当成熟而在声呐中鲜有研究的复合声呐信号(LFM-Barker码),重点分析了其时频分辨力和抗混响性能。仿真及湖试结果表明对不同速度类型目标宜采用不同的发射信号波形,为主动声呐发射信号优选提供了参考和依据。Waveforms design of active sonar plays a very important role in the designing of active sonar system. The transmitted waveform not only determined the signal processing schemes,but also the system' s velocity / range resolution,reverberation suppression capabilities and tracking performance etc.In this paper,the reverberation suppression capabilities and velocity / range resolution of nowadays hotspot waveforms including comb-like spectrum signal( SFM / PTFM) and complex sonar signal( LFMBarker) that is properly studied in radar system while rare in sonar system are given emphasis on and analyzed. The results shows that the Doppler shift introduced by target movement determines what kind of pulse should be transmitted,the study make the foundation of the optimal transmission pulse selection for active sonar.
